Chemical Storage Containers
Chemical storage containers are ideal for storage and transporting bulk chemicals and other materials which are hazardous as well as non-hazardous. They are strong and resistant to punctures and impacts.
Store water reactive chemicals away from acidic oxidizers, away from bases and flammable liquids from organic solvents. Separate gases into their appropriate storage areas (oxidizing gas from flammable gases). Keep compressed gas cylinders out of reach from heat sources.
Stainless Steel IBC Tote

Steel stainless IBC totes are designed for transport and storage of bulk liquids, powders and Granules. They are containers that are an intermediate between industrial tanks. They can be beneficial to companies in the chemical industry and across a wide range of industries.
The stainless steel construction 304 offers superior resistance to corrosion the majority of liquids and chemicals. This tough material is easy to clean and disinfect, making it safe and effective use. Stainless steel is also extremely economical and long-lasting, with an expected lifespan of over 20 years. IBCs made of SS can be easily cleaned, reused, and even reused to be used in a different application. This is a huge benefit over the long term.

IBC tanks can be stack up to three feet high, due to their standard base dimensions of 42" by 48". This allows for the greatest storage space. This design saves space and helps cut costs by decreasing the floor space of warehouses and transport vehicles.
IBCs made of stainless steel can be customized by using different fittings such as valves, lids and liners, depending on the needs of your business. This customization is particularly advantageous for companies that have specialized applications and work setups that require specific accessories for the safe handling of products and materials.
Standard stainless steel IBC tanks come with a heavy duty 10 gauge metal shell and 2" sloped bottom to allow for drainage and to completely eliminate heel (cargo residue) and the 2" stainless steel ball valve that has an EPDM gasket on the 22" manway, and an Rieke 3'' or Fusible automatic pressure release vent. Camlock quick connect couplers offset valves with angled angles and other custom options are available upon request to meet your specific needs.
The inner tank features a sloping bottom as well as a standard 2" bung. This makes it easy for rapid and efficient cleaning draining, refilling and cleaning. A slanted lid is included for easy access and to protect the contents of the tank. The standard IBC is fitted with a combination of lifting/stacking and leg positioning devices to enable pallet jacks and forklifts to access the IBC. Insulation blankets of custom sizes are available on request to improve temperature maintenance and protection of corrosive and temperature-sensitive cargo.
IBC Tote made of polyethylene
The plastic IBC tote has many advantages. It can be used to store and transport diverse substances, such as liquids, dry chemicals, granular material, and powders. These containers are designed to stop contamination by preventing moisture and air from getting into their contents. This reduces product degradation and saves businesses money. The design of IBC totes also allows for easy access via an integrated valve or nozzle.
The IBC tote is also easy to clean, which is especially important for containers that contain potentially hazardous foods or substances. These containers are easy to clean and sterilized with a steamer or pressure washer. They are also sturdy enough to stand up to harsh conditions.
Based on the purpose and the use, IBC totes are available in various materials, sizes, and designs. Rigid plastic IBC totes are molded from high-density polyethylene, which is safe for a variety of applications and substances. These containers are available in a variety of capacities, ranging from 275 to 330 US gallons, and can be double-stacked to facilitate transportation. Galvanized steel caged IBC Totes are also available for industrial use. They are constructed of carbon steel, and coated with a protective galvanized coating to stop corrosion.
Caged IBC totes are used to store and transport hazardous and non-hazardous chemicals as well as beverage and food products. They can be stacked as high as four and come with a drain valve built-in to reduce the amount of product left after emptying. This can help to save space in distribution centers and warehouses and make them easier to manage.

Polyethylene Spill Tray
A spill tray made of polyethylene is an essential tool for storing small containers of chemicals. They keep liquids from escape when liquid transfer occurs and then ending up on the floor of the workplace or polluting the surroundings. To ensure safety and hygiene They can be easily placed in storage areas for chemicals.
Spill trays come in a variety of sizes and capacities, depending on the type and quantity of liquids being handled at your workplace. They are typically shallow and durable, which makes them ideal for containing spills and leaks from a range of industrial processes. They can be used to catch spills and drips from chemical bottles, fuel containers, jerrycans and oil drums, and various other containers.
When selecting the appropriate spill tray for your workplace, think about its materials and other important characteristics. You must also consider whether the liquids handled in your workplace are volatile or corrosive. This will ensure your workplace is in compliance with regulatory standards and protect both employees and the surrounding environment from exposure to toxic substances.
